Start with your residence, not the sales pitch
Before comparing solar companies Antioch house owners are seeing in advertisements, obtain clear on what your home can actually sustain. An excellent carrier will certainly do this with you. A weak one will certainly skip ahead to financing.
Roof age issues more than many people anticipate. If your roof covering is nearing the end of its life, mounting panels now can create avoidable expense later on. Removing and reinstalling a system for reroofing is not inexpensive, and not every solar firm takes care of that process efficiently. If your roofing system has 10 or fewer great years left, pause and take into consideration whether roof job need to come first.
Electrical service is another factor that is worthy of honest focus. Older panels, small main service, or unusual circuitry can include cost and intricacy. Reputable photovoltaic panel providers will flag this very early. Less trustworthy vendors might hide it in fine print and offer the change order later.
Then there is lots profile. Two homes in the same neighborhood can have totally different solar economics. One family members functions from home, runs air conditioning all afternoon, and bills an EV overnight. One more uses less power during daylight hours and even more at night. Both may want solar, yet the excellent system size, panel layout, and storage space strategy may vary a lot.
A carrier who asks for twelve months of electrical costs, asks about future use adjustments, and explains seasonal manufacturing is normally worth your time. A supplier that offers a binding recommendation after a two-minute satellite glimpse typically is not.
What divides a trusted solar firm from a merely hostile one
Strong solar companies tend to share a couple of qualities. They describe trade-offs clearly, record the scope carefully, and prevent pretending every home fits the exact same template. They additionally understand that house owners are making a twenty- to thirty-year decision, not buying a kitchen area gadget.
One typical error is treating panel power level as the entire tale. Higher power level panels can be valuable, particularly on smaller roof coverings, but they are not instantly far better if the service provider is oversizing the system, utilizing optimistic manufacturing presumptions, or glossing over the inverter technique. In Antioch, where summer season sun is plentiful, layout high quality and system design can matter equally as high as panel brand.
The installment staff also matters more than many home owners understand. Some solar providers offer the job, after that subcontract nearly whatever. That is not constantly negative, but it does call for closer examination. Ask that carries out the website study, who takes care of the license plan, who sets up the rails and electrical wiring, and that will certainly show up if there is a roofing leak or inverter fault a year later on. You want a clear chain of responsibility.
Local knowledge can be a real advantage. Business that regularly set up in Antioch and surrounding East Bay neighborhoods normally have a far better feeling for permit timelines, energy interconnection procedures, and the roof designs usual in the location. A national brand name might still do a great task, but a sleek internet site ought to not surpass practical local experience.
Pricing is important, however inexpensive solar frequently gets pricey later
Most property owners start by contrasting total rate, and that makes sense. Solar is a significant purchase. Still, the cheapest bid deserves one of the most analysis, not the least.
A low quote can conceal several concerns. The company may be utilizing lower-cost elements with a weaker solution network. It might be presuming ideal conditions that will certainly not match your roof covering. It may additionally be underpricing labor and relying on modification orders when the job begins. I have actually seen proposals that looked attractive till the site go to caused extra electric job, attic room run difficulties, or main panel upgrades that ought to have been talked about much earlier.
On the opposite side, the highest possible quote is not constantly the best option either. Some solar companies make use of exceptional branding to warrant margins that are much above the value they supply. If one proposition can be found in dramatically above the others, ask what particularly makes up the distinction. Is it a better panel warranty, a stronger inverter bundle, internal setup staffs, a much longer handiwork assurance, or merely a much better sales compensation structure for the rep?
A helpful contrast is rate per watt, but only reasonably and only when the ranges are truly comparable. If one company includes a consumption tracking platform, updated electrical job, pest guards, and a longer workmanship warranty, it is not a reasonable apples-to-apples suit with a stripped-down quote.
The numbers that actually deserve your attention
Homeowners often obtain buried in lingo: DC size, air conditioner output, deterioration, clipping, time-of-use rates, battery cycles. Not all of it needs equivalent weight.
The first figure to focus on is anticipated yearly manufacturing, and a lot more particularly, how the provider reached that estimate. Ask whether they represented roofing system pitch, azimuth, shielding, neighborhood climate patterns, and panel temperature impacts. Antioch gets hot in summer season, and panel outcome declines as temperature levels climb. Any type of provider making hostile claims without recognizing heat losses is possibly brightening the forecast.
Second, pay attention to system offset. Some families intend to cover 100 percent of present use. Others might like a smaller system if future utility plan adjustments make oversizing much less attractive. A thoughtful service provider will review your objectives instead of reflexively pressing the biggest selection that fits.
Third, recognize the economic assumptions. Cost savings projections are just as honest as the utility rate rise and usage assumptions behind them. A projection that thinks steep yearly power cost rises may look excellent theoretically, yet you should request for a conventional situation and a moderate situation too. Excellent solar providers are comfortable revealing a range.
Finally, take a look at payback with humility. Solar financial savings are genuine for lots of homes, however the precise timeline depends on system cost, financing price, utility rates, available motivations, and how much time you remain in your house. If a company guarantees a specific outcome with no cautions, that is not confidence. That is salesmanship.
Why service warranties are entitled to a closer look than panel brand
Many house owners invest excessive time debating panel producers and too little time reviewing craftsmanship language. The panel item warranty issues, but a trouble in the field is typically not a panel production issue. It is a loose connection, roof covering flashing issue, inverter interaction trouble, or setup mistake. Those are workmanship and solution issues.
Ask each installer what is covered, for the length of time, and that in fact provides the insurance claim. A 25-year panel warranty appears reassuring, but if the installer disappears and the manufacturer just provides replacement parts, you might still encounter labor expenses and hold-ups. Better photovoltaic panel providers clarify the split in between maker service warranty, inverter guarantee, roofing system infiltration service warranty, and workmanship warranty in plain language.
Service action time is one more disclosing detail. Some firms market support but outsource troubleshooting via a remote telephone call center. Others have local technicians that can identify a fault promptly. A system that goes down in July can remove a meaningful portion of month-to-month savings if it sits offline for weeks.
Questions worth asking prior to you sign
Use the sales conversation to evaluate the business, not just collect a quote. The strongest solar providers often tend to address straight concerns without obtaining defensive.
- Who installs the system, your workers or subcontractors, and who is accountable if something goes wrong?
- What presumptions did you make use of for yearly production, and exactly how did you account for warmth, shade, and roof covering orientation?
- What costs are excluded from this quote, consisting of electrical upgrades, permit concerns, or reroof coordination?
- What is the workmanship warranty, and how do solution calls work after installation?
- If I offer your house or require roof covering job later, what assistance do you attend to removal, reinstallation, or service warranty transfer?
Those 5 inquiries expose an unusual quantity. Evasive solutions are generally extra useful than refined ones.
Financing can make a great system appearance negative, or a bad system look affordable
A great deal of disappointment around property solar has less to do with equipment and more to do with financing framework. Property owners obtain sold on the monthly settlement instead of the complete job cost. That is risky.
Cash purchases generally supply the clearest economics, presuming the household has the liquidity and intends to use it that way. Loans widen gain access to, yet dealer fees, rate of interest, and term size can materially transform the value proposition. A low regular monthly payment extended across a long-term may appear comfy while substantially boosting the overall cost.
Leases and power purchase contracts can still fit some houses, specifically those that desire foreseeable power costs with little upfront expenditure. But they should have extremely careful testimonial. The escalation stipulation, transfer conditions when offering the home, solution obligations, and long-lasting financial savings profile can vary commonly. In technique, I have actually seen some property owners value the convenience and others are sorry for the loss of flexibility.
The ideal solar companies discuss financing in the same sober tone they utilize for design. If the representative maintains steering the conversation back to "no cash down" and stays clear of going over total lifetime price, sluggish down.
A note on batteries for Antioch homes
Storage is just one of the most misconstrued components of the solar discussion. Batteries can be useful, however they are not automatically the ideal enhancement for every project.
In Antioch, home owners frequently inquire about batteries for back-up throughout failures, shifting power make use of away from costly time periods, or increasing self-consumption of solar power. Those are valid factors. But batteries add substantial cost, and the financial payback is not constantly as simple as the solar range itself.
The top quality of the battery proposition issues. You want quality on useful ability, essential lots, anticipated backup duration, round-trip effectiveness, and whether the battery is sized for whole-home back-up or just picked circuits. Advertising and marketing language typically paints a battery as a smooth whole-house guard. Actually, numerous systems are made to sustain fundamentals: refrigeration, web, lighting, garage door, a couple of outlets, possibly a tiny a/c lots depending upon the setup.
An excellent carrier will certainly ask what you in fact intend to keep running and design around that. A less cautious one will affix a battery line thing due to the fact that it enhances agreement value.
Red flags that must slow you down
Not every warning sign means you ought to leave immediately, but each one should have attention.
- The sales representative pressures you to authorize the very same day to "secure" an offer that allegedly goes away tomorrow.
- The proposal reveals abnormally high production without a clear explanation of shielding, temperature level losses, or roofing limitations.
- The agreement language is obscure concerning that handles licenses, utility interconnection, solution telephone calls, or roof issues.
- The quote is far listed below competitors, but key items like panel upgrade job or monitoring are not plainly included.
- Online reviews show a pattern of inadequate communication after setup instead of separated complaints.
There is a distinction between a company having a couple of unhappy consumers and a firm consistently deserting individuals as soon as the last settlement clears.
Reviews aid, but patterns matter greater than star ratings
Homeowners often look "solar companies near me" and after that type by celebrities. That is easy to understand, however assesses demand analysis. A business with lots of luxury remarks regarding a smooth sales process may still be weak on solution. A firm with a handful of three-star evaluations linked to permit delays may still do outstanding installment work if the reactions are transparent and consistent.
Read for patterns. Are people praising the same project supervisor by name? Are problems fixated organizing, payment shocks, roofing system leaks, or lack of support after appointing? Does the business react with specifics or simply canned apologies? A supplier that involves honestly with criticism generally offers you a far better preview of how it will handle problems.
It additionally aids to request for recent regional recommendations, not just curated reviews. If a business has installed several systems in Antioch, it ought to have the ability to indicate house owners with comparable roofing system kinds, power use, or battery goals.

Pay interest to the website visit
The site analysis tells you a whole lot concerning exactly how the business operates. A comprehensive visit really feels even more like a technical assessment than a sales performance. The agent or professional must check the roof condition, action or confirm electrical details, review primary panel capacity, go over attic room runs or channel paths, and inquire about your objectives for appearances, backup power, and future lots growth.
This is additionally where practical business separate themselves from hopeful ones. As an example, if a roof face obtains late afternoon color from a neighboring structure, a reputable installer will acknowledge reduced manufacturing and discuss mitigation choices. If your panel box is https://sergiovodo359.cavandoragh.org/how-to-pick-the-best-solar-providers-in-antioch-for-reliable-home-energy-financial-savings dated, they will certainly deal with the upgrade implications rather than claiming it will all work out later.
I have seen home owners obtain better info in a mindful one-hour website visit than in three shiny on-line discussions. Solar is physical work connected to a real home. The people who recognize the physical problems usually provide the better outcome.
Contract details that are entitled to plain-English review
Before finalizing with any one of the solar companies Antioch locals are thinking about, read the agreement slowly. If the firm resists that pace, that itself serves information.
Look for conclusion timelines, termination civil liberties, repayment timetable, precise equipment model numbers, substitution language, solution obligations, and what takes place if permitting or utility approval presents hold-ups. Some contracts provide the installer broad flexibility to exchange equipment for "equal" items. Occasionally that is reasonable due to supply restrictions. Sometimes it becomes an easy means to downgrade parts while maintaining price.
Check whether the production estimate is mounted as a projection or connected to any guarantee. Manufacturing assurances are less typical and usually slim in range, yet if one is provided, the terms ought to be clear. Additionally confirm who possesses any kind of monitoring platform and whether there are repeating fees.
If financing is included, assess the lender files separately from the installment agreement. Homeowners occasionally concentrate on system range and miss expensive lending terms.

How long does solar installation take with a solar company in Antioch?
The physical installation of a residential solar system usually takes one to three days. However, the complete process, including design, permitting, inspections, and utility approvals, often takes several weeks. Project complexity and local requirements can affect timelines. Larger or custom systems may require additional time.
